Parny | Jira Integration Guide
Parny supports direct integration with Jira alerts. Jira is a network and system monitoring tool that can create alarms to detect and prevent potential problems. This documentation explains how to redirect alarms created in Jira to a webhook using Parny.
Parny Settings
Go to the Parny interface.
Navigate to the "Services" section of your organization.
Click on the "New Services" option in the upper right corner.
Enter the relevant service name.
Service Name Usage: The service name here is independent of the structure and can be chosen according to the preferences of the organization.
Select Jira from the list of integrations.
Click "Add".
After the service is created, the following screen will appear.

You can now click on the token section of your service and copy your Jira Webhook URL.
Jira Configuration
In this section, we will guide you through "Adding Webhook.
Adding a Webhook
To add a Webhook on Jira, go to the System section in the Settings section at the top right.

Then, under the "Advanced" tab on the left, select "Web Hooks".

From this screen you can create a webhook for your Jira integration.

In the URL parameter, you must give the Parny Jira Webhook API URL, which is included in the Parny settings step and contains your service token that you have received on the Parny portal.

With these settings, your Jira alarms will be forwarded to Parny, allowing you to manage them alongside your other alerts within your organization's Parny interface.
